    Notes from the conference call this morning for those interested:
    • 2025 guidance to be released in coming weeks
    • Kiaka and Toega 5 year mining agreements signed with Burkina Faso government in Jan 2025 at similar terms to Sanbrado
    • Kiaka project 80% complete
    • Kiaka remains on budget and on schedule to pour first gold in Q3 2025
    • WAF has enough cash to cover remaining USD$135 million (AUD$215 million) spend on Kiaka project
    • Much more drilling results to come
    • 10 year plan (including Toega) will come by end of Q2 when more drilling results are in
    • Toega will start contributing a little by end 2025 but significantly in 2026
    • Grid power to Kiaka is the key to getting online in Q3 and whether it is start, mid or end of Q3 (grid power not yet connected and they have ordered a backup diesel power plant in case)
    • RH implied that he expects Kiaka to contribute around 150k-165k ounces in 2025 but they will provide a range in the upcoming guidance to give themselves flexibility
    • Aiming for 420k ounces target overall when Kiaka reaches full run from 2026
